resoluteness
Resoluteness is the quality of being firmly resolved or determined to pursue a particular course of action or belief. It entails steadiness, firmness of purpose, and sustained effort in the face of obstacles. The term derives from Latin resolutus, the past participle of resolvere, meaning to loosen or to settle; in English it has come to signify decisiveness and firmness.
